B (Beginner)
Players at this level have at least a couple years of recreational experience. They may or may not have played in organized teams. Players will be expected to have the basic fundamental skills in place and be able to demonstrate them with some degree of consistency.
- Passing is directed to a setter but not always accurately
- Handsets and bump sets are in the general direction of the hitter but not clean.
- Player can make contact with their hits but are not powerful or precise
- Players will rotate and play all positions and often the middle person will be the setter.
- blockers and hitters understand the basic mechanics for approaches but their execution may be improperly timed
BB (Intermediate)
Players at this level have at multiple years of experience. They have played in organized teams/leagues/tournaments. Players are expected to understand volleyball terminology, and be able to demonstrate them with consistency.
- Passing is directed to a setter
- Handsets are “cleaner” and rarely called a “double”
- Bump sets will be to the intended hitter
- Hits are generally in with power and precision
- Players are use to being associated to a specific position, (libero, setter, outside hitter, middle blocker, right side hitter) and will prefer to play one of those positions.
- Blockers and hitters understand the basic mechanics for approaches but their execution may be improperly timed
A (Advanced)
Players at this level have multiple years of experience on organized teams.
- Passing is directed to a setter, typically “pass right”
- Setter has the ability in performing different type of offensive sets, such as a 1 ball, 2 ball, 5 ball, pipe, shoot, slide, exc.
- Sets are expected to be clean and never doubled
- Hitter has the ability to read the defense and place the ball on the court
